A team of students from Gray-New Gloucester High School has been named Best in State. Now they are going for Best in the Nation and need your help!

This team of amazing kids won the fifth annual Verizon Innovative Learning app challenge for the app concept, Opportuniteen.

It's an app that makes it easy for teens to find local job opportunities that are right for them. The app provides teenagers with a way to find part-time job and internship opportunities in their relative area, as well as odd jobs and volunteer opportunities within their community.

This team was picked from more than 1,800 teams across the country in the nationwide contest for students to design mobile app concepts aimed at improving and solving for societal issues in their schools and communities. They get a $5,000 award from the Verizon Foundation for their school and tablets for each student team member.
